FSSAI now permits use of recycled plastics for pkg food

FSSAI has issued a direction regarding the operationalisation of the draft related to the use of recycled plastics for the purpose of packaging by the food industry.

These regulations say that ‘products made of recycled plastics including carry bags may be used for packaging, storing, carrying or dispensing of food products as and when standards and guidelines are framed by the food authority. Such packaging materials shall also comply with any other national standards/regulations as applicable’.

This proviso will replace the sub clause (e) related to plastic materials intended to come in contact with food products, under clause 4 related to specific requirements for primary food packaging, in the packaging regulations.
 
Earlier under clause (e), the use of recycled plastics material was prohibited for food contact material.

As the food authority is in process of notifying the regulations related to the use of recycled plastics as food contact material, and according to the FSSAI, it was taking some more time for the final notification, the food authority has decided to operationlise these regulations.

Called the FSS (Packaging) Amendment Regulations 2022 permitting the use of recycled plastics as food contact material, these regulations were based on the Plastic Waste Management (Amendment) Rules 2021 notified in September’21 and recommendations of the FSSAI Scientific Panel on packaging material.

FSSAI has stated that it has been decided to operationalise the provision of these regulations from January 18, 2022, to allow the FBOs to make use of recycled plastics as food contact material.

“Accordingly, the approved guidelines for recycling of post consumer PET for food contact applications and acceptance criteria for recycled PET resin for food contact applications is also made effective for implementation,” read FSSAI’s statement in this regard.

The guidelines pertain to the recycling process/operation of transforming post consumer PET bottles used for food packaging into food grade recycled PET resins suitable for making bottles and packaging material for bottling or packaging and its testing. The guidelines also cover the acceptance criteria for using food grade recycled PET resin material in bottling or packaging operations.

However, these guidelines do not apply to industrial rejected PET bottles along with production of resins for non-food grade consumer applications.
